don't randomly install wad provided by users, even if it sounded a good idea.
there's a reason there are installers instead of wad files.

If you install a wad of IOS58 extracted from another console or packed with NUSD, there's a high chance its signature is trucha patched, and that's why you got upside down HBC. to get a good wad, it has to be extracted from an update partition, or using bluedumpmod with no patches.
it's not the wad manager's fault, unless it auto-patches the signature (which, ok, it's possible waninkoko's v1.7 is doing that).
I'd recommend this manager instead : https://github.com/FIX94/Some-YAWMM-Mod/releases . It's the latest, most recent released manager. it works without any cIOS, and works on both wii and vWii, and doesn't auto patch anything.

and there's no "wad manager on IOS80", it looks strange. the manager works either on a cIOS (236, 249) or with AHB access (usually IOS58).

IOS80 is the slot used by your system menu. It has nothing to do with the wad manager.
If your IOS58 didn't tell you "usb2.0" it's because you used an old version of syscheck. there's no reason IOS58 doesn't have USB2.0 support and you didn't have to replace it. IOS don't magically become corrupted, they don't need to be reinstalled.

Your 24.32 was good and the latest version.
You could reinstall IOS58 using this homebrew, though it's not the latest release.
but I see you used dop-mii which probably installed v24.32 back.


I don't know why HBC can't find your USB drive.
Maybe it's formatted in GPT instead of MBR? I don't know if HBC is compatible with both formats. USBLoaderGX works with both, that's probably why it works, but not with hbc?

again, there's no reason IOS80 was selected in that manager, except if it displayed which IOS was used by your system menu (not by the wad manager). it should attempt to reload to 236 or 249 (because it's an old homebrew).
please, use the one I provided instead, it's the most recent wad manager.

Using that IOS58_installer is useless now, you'll get an old version of IOS58, while dopMii installed 24.32 back properly. keep your file, don't reinstall it. it's not an IOS58 bug !


Usually, for best compatibility, all devices should be : MBR, Primary, FAT32, 32k/cluster.
64k/cluster works too. You'll lose more space with bigger cluster, but you'll gain access speed.

did you try another device (not flash) ? is it only flash drive which makes HBC crashes ?
flash drives are highly not recommended, you know. I know it used to work, but a lot of users have issues with flash.

edit: you said you tried different format, but you only talk about partition format, right? did you try using MBR instead of GPT?

ok, then that's the problem.
ShowMiiNAND repacked the WAD using a bad ticket/tmd/signature.

PC application can't repack proper wad files (showmiiwad, NUSD, etc.). only Homebrew launched directly from the console are doing it properly.
